Official record
Development description
For the construction of 2no. 2-bedroom semi-detached single storey dwelling units & for all other associated site works including the demolition of the existing roadside boundary wall & a shed on the site & for provision of parallel street parking for the proposed dwellings along the roadside frontage at an unused.
